ILILE grant recipient 2006

Track 1 Focus

Project Goals

  • To introduce information literacy standards to sophomore level preservice teachers in the Survey of Exceptionalities course.

Activities

  • Teacher candidates were required to complete a Self-Monitoring Refection on each of the ten Council of Exceptional Children (CEC) standards
  • Candidates researched three valid, reliable resources related to three areas of the CEC standards in which they were weak.
  • Required to select one of the areas and produce a full report (including annotated bibliography, oral presentation, structured handout)
  • The above information was developed into an Individual Enhancement Plan

Assessment

  • Information literacy standards and activities will be added to the Special Education TAG course beginning in Fall 2007.
  • Students liked doing a project that directly addressed an individual need.
  • The project coordinator from the education faculty increased her understanding of information literacy standards.
  • Students’ knowledge level changed as a result of oral presentations made by classmates.
